
Matar Paneer

Description
If you don't have paneer cheese, you can use Adyghe cheese; they are practically indistinguishable. For those who like it spicier, you can add green chili pepper to the tomato puree. For those who prefer a thinner sauce, you can add a little water at the end of cooking. If desired, you can garnish the dish with sesame seeds and chia seeds. The dish is served with rice or flatbread.
Ingredients
- Paneer Cheese - 10.6 oz
- Tomatoes - 2 pieces
- Fresh Ginger - 0.7 oz
- Cumin Seeds - 1 teaspoon
- Bay leaves - 2 pieces
- Ground Cinnamon - ½ teaspoon
- Cloves - 2 pieces
- Ground coriander - 1 tablespoon
- Turmeric - ½ teaspoon
- Paprika - 1 teaspoon
- Salt - 1 teaspoon
- Sugar - 1 teaspoon
- Green Peas - 10.6 oz
- Sunflower Oil - 4 tablespoons
Step by Step guide
Step 1
Blanch the tomatoes in boiling water and remove the skin.
Step 2
Blend the tomatoes and ginger into a puree in a blender.
Step 3
Cut the cheese into 2x2 cm cubes and fry over high heat until golden brown. Then place them on a separate plate and let cool.
Step 4
In a skillet, sauté the cumin seeds, cinnamon, cloves, and bay leaves in vegetable oil for about 1 minute.
Step 5
Then add the tomato puree, coriander, turmeric, paprika, and salt. Stir, reduce the heat to medium, and simmer for 5 minutes.
Step 6
Add the green peas, cheese, sugar, and continue to simmer for another 7–8 minutes.
Step 7
You can sprinkle sesame and chia seeds on top. Matar Paneer can be served with rice or flatbreads.
